The Rise Of Steam: An Overview Of The Popular Gaming Platform’s Growth And User Base

Steam, developed by Valve Corporation, has risen to become the dominant platform for PC gaming since its launch in 2003. With its extensive library of games, community features, and regular sales, Steam boasts over 120 million active users as of 2021.

Initially, Steam faced skepticism from gamers who were wary of digital distribution and the shift away from physical copies. However, Valve’s innovative features, such as automatic updates and in-game chat, gradually won over gamers, and the platform started gaining traction.

One of the key factors contributing to Steam’s success is its user-friendly interface and seamless experience. The platform offers a wide range of games across various genres, catering to diverse gaming preferences. Moreover, Steam’s community features, including forums, groups, and user-generated content, foster an engaging and interactive environment.

As Steam’s popularity soared, more developers and publishers began releasing their games exclusively on the platform, further expanding its user base. The introduction of features like Steam Workshop for modding and virtual reality support also played a significant role in attracting more gamers.

Overall, Steam’s rise can be attributed to its constant innovation, developer-friendly approach, and commitment to providing an enjoyable gaming experience. With a vast user base and a plethora of games, Steam continues to be a powerhouse in the gaming industry.

The Security Measures Implemented By Steam To Protect Its Users’ Personal And Financial Information

Steam takes the security of its users’ personal and financial information very seriously and has implemented several measures to ensure their safety. Firstly, Steam uses industry-standard encryption protocols to secure all user data transmitted between the client and server. This encryption ensures that even if data is intercepted, it remains unreadable and unusable to any unauthorized party.

In addition to encryption, Steam also offers two-factor authentication (2FA) to further protect user accounts. By enabling 2FA, users add an extra layer of security by requiring a unique code generated on their mobile device in order to access their Steam account. This prevents unauthorized individuals from accessing accounts even if they have the correct password.

Steam regularly updates its software and infrastructure to patch any security vulnerabilities that may be discovered. These updates protect users from potential exploits or attacks. Steam also actively monitors for any suspicious activity and will send notifications to users if they detect any unusual login attempts or account changes.

Furthermore, Steam provides detailed information on how users can protect their accounts and educate themselves about potential security risks. This includes guidelines on choosing strong passwords, identifying phishing attempts, and recognizing scams.

Overall, Steam’s emphasis on encryption, two-factor authentication, regular updates, and user education demonstrates its commitment to safeguarding its users’ personal and financial information. However, it is important for users to remain vigilant and follow security best practices to further enhance their own safety.

Examining Steam’s Game Review System: How Reliable Are User Reviews In Determining Game Safety?

User reviews play a crucial role in helping gamers make informed decisions about purchasing games on Steam. However, the reliability of these reviews in assessing game safety requires closer examination. While many users genuinely share their experiences and opinions, there are instances where reviews can be manipulated or biased.

One factor to consider is the sheer volume of reviews. Popular games often have thousands of reviews, making it challenging to discern genuine feedback from fake or biased ones. Additionally, some developers may incentivize positive reviews through rewards or free copies of their games, which can skew the overall rating.

Another concern is the prevalence of review bombing, where users coordinate to post an overwhelming number of negative reviews in response to specific events or controversies unrelated to the game’s content. This can make it difficult for potential buyers to accurately gauge a game’s safety based on reviews alone.

To mitigate these issues, Steam has implemented measures such as highlighting recent and helpful reviews, displaying total playtime alongside review scores, and allowing users to filter reviews by language and purchase type. These features provide users with more context and a better understanding of the gaming community’s sentiment.

While user reviews should be taken into account, it is important for gamers to consider multiple sources of information, such as professional reviews, forum discussions, and gameplay videos, to make well-informed decisions about the safety and quality of Steam games.

Exploring Steam’s Anti-cheat System: How Effective Is It In Preventing Cheating And Maintaining Fair Gameplay?

Steam’s anti-cheat system is a crucial component in maintaining fair gameplay and ensuring a level playing field for all users. With millions of players engaging in competitive games, cheating has become a persistent issue that threatens the integrity of the gaming experience.

Steam’s primary anti-cheat tool is called Valve Anti-Cheat (VAC), which is automatically integrated into most games on the platform. VAC utilizes a combination of server-side and client-side detection methods to identify cheat software and ban offending users. These methods include signature scanning, heuristics, and behavior analysis.

While VAC has had a significant impact in deterring cheaters, it is not foolproof. Skilled cheat developers constantly devise new techniques to evade detection, leading to a cat-and-mouse game between anti-cheat systems and cheaters. However, Valve regularly updates VAC and employs a team of dedicated developers to combat emerging threats.

To complement VAC, Steam also encourages community participation in reporting suspected cheaters through the Steam Community Market. This crowdsourced approach helps to identify cheaters who may have slipped through the automated detection system.

Although Steam’s anti-cheat system is robust, it is essential for game developers to implement their own anti-cheat measures in addition to VAC. This layered approach helps reinforce game security and maintains fair competition. Ultimately, while no system can entirely eradicate cheating, Steam’s anti-cheat measures play a crucial role in preserving the integrity of the gaming ecosystem.

The Prevalence Of Scams And Fraudulent Activities On Steam: Tips To Avoid Falling Victim To These Schemes

Steam, being one of the largest gaming platforms in the world, has become a target for scammers and fraudsters seeking to exploit unsuspecting users. The prevalence of scams and fraudulent activities on Steam is a significant concern for both gamers and the platform itself.

One common scam on Steam is phishing, where scammers send messages or emails pretending to be from Steam support or a trusted friend, asking for sensitive information like passwords or credit card details. Users should always be cautious and avoid clicking on suspicious links or sharing personal information.

Another scam involves fake game giveaways or deeply discounted game keys. Scammers create fake websites or profiles claiming to offer free games or heavily discounted keys, tricking users into revealing their personal information or money. It’s crucial to only purchase games or redeem keys from official Steam channels or authorized resellers.

Steam also faces issues with fraudulent trading and in-game item scams. Some scammers may impersonate other traders or use deceptive tactics to trick users into giving away valuable items. Users should double-check the profiles of those they are trading with, use the Steam escrow system for secure transactions, and be cautious while accepting trade requests from unknown sources.

To avoid falling victim to scams on Steam, users should educate themselves about common scam techniques, be vigilant about suspicious messages or offers, enable two-factor authentication for their accounts, and report any fraudulent activities they encounter.

While Steam continuously works to improve its security measures and combat scams, it’s essential for users to stay informed and take proactive steps to protect themselves from potential threats.

Steam’s Response To Security Breaches And Data Leaks: How The Company Has Dealt With Past Incidents And What It Means For User Trust

In this section, we will dive into the actions taken by Steam in response to security breaches and data leaks. While no digital platform is immune to these threats, it is crucial to assess the effectiveness and transparency of Steam’s handling of such incidents.

Steam has faced a number of security breaches and data leaks over the years. In 2011, an unauthorized access to the Steam user database exposed personal information, including encrypted credit card details, to potential hackers. Steam promptly responded by resetting passwords and notifying affected users. They also urged users to enable Steam Guard, a two-factor authentication system, to provide an additional layer of security.

In 2015, another breach occurred where sensitive information, including encrypted passwords and purchase histories, was compromised. Steam immediately addressed the issue by forcing password resets and implementing a password strength meter to encourage users to create stronger passwords.

Steam’s response to these incidents can be seen as commendable. They acted promptly, communicated openly with their user base, and took steps to enhance security measures. However, it is important to note that the very occurrence of these breaches raises concerns about the overall security of the platform, which can impact user trust.

To regain and maintain user trust, Steam needs to continuously evaluate and improve its security infrastructure. Transparency, regular security audits, and implementing the latest encryption technologies are essential steps in ensuring the safety and reliability of gaming on Steam.

FAQ

1. Are all games on Steam safe to install and play?

No, not all games on Steam are automatically safe. While Steam has security measures in place, there is still a risk of encountering malicious or unsafe games. It is important to do your research, read reviews, and check the game’s overall reputation and developer’s credibility before installing and playing games on Steam.

2. What security features does Steam have to ensure game safety?

Steam employs several security features to ensure game safety. This includes a robust verification process for game developers, regularly scanning games for malware or suspicious content, and providing a reporting system for users to flag potentially harmful games. However, it is still essential for users to remain vigilant and exercise caution while selecting and installing games.

3. What can I do to enhance the security of my Steam account?

To enhance the security of your Steam account, you can take several precautions. Enable Steam Guard, a two-factor authentication feature, to add an extra layer of protection. Use a strong and unique password for your account. Be cautious while clicking on links or downloading files from unknown sources, as they may compromise your account’s security. Regularly update and scan your computer for malware to prevent any potential threats.
